Alex Mowatt was one of many players to perform badly during West Brom’s abysmal 3-1 defeat to QPR on Saturday.

After a cagey first half, Jonathan Varane gave QPR the lead in stoppage time with a powerful header that gave Joe Wildsmith no chance.

The home side doubled the lead when Rumarn Burnell capitalised on Alex Mowatt’s poor mistake.

Aune Heggebo continued his fine form by scoring a spectacular header, but Burrell put the game beyond doubt in the 87th minute.

Mason is under huge pressure at West Brom as the result leaves his side 15th in the Championship table, and a sixth away defeat in a row has left the fans furious once again.

Alex Mowatt makes crucial mistake vs QPR

Mowatt has been excellent at times for West Brom, although it’s clear that he was well below par at Loftus Road.

With the Baggies trailing 1-0, Mowatt‘s careless pass was intercepted by Richard Kone, which fell to Burnell.

The QPR forward finished the chance with confidence, and it ultimately proved to be the decisive moment in the match.

According to FotMob, Mowatt won just one of his six attempted duels, and it was an uncharacteristic performance that summed up West Brom‘s day.

The midfielder has certainly been one of the brighter sparks of West Brom’s season, and the team clearly suffered a result of his underwhelming display.

Another man who performed well below his standards was Wildsmith, who looked nervy throughout the match

Joe Wildsmith completely out of his depth for West Brom

The big news before the game was that Josh Griffiths had been dropped by Mason after making a huge mistake in the 3-2 win over Swansea.

Wildsmith came into the team as a result, but failed to deliver an assured performance in what was his first game of the season.

Throughout the match, his clearances and passes failed to find a teammate, and he became increasingly irate between the sticks.

In the second half, Wildsmith and Mepham fail to deal with a long ball, almost allowing Burnell to find the back of the net again.

Having made 12 appearances prior to the QPR match, Wildsmith’s West Brom career certainly hasn’t been filled with promise, and it wouldn’t be surprising to see Griffiths back in the team for Tuesday’s match against Southampton.
